I fell in love with seed beads when my auntie gave me a vial of apple green 11/0’s when I was nine years old. Not until I retired to the mountains of central Mexico in 2007 did I begin beading in earnest. I learned the stitches—Peyote Stitch, Brick Stitch, Right Angle Weave—and got inspired by indigenous beaders selling their wares on the streets of San Miguel de Allende.
I started experimenting with Czech glass beads of different shapes and sizes combining them with Japanese seed beads. Río Laja Jewelry Designs was born and I continue to bead by hand with a beading needle and thread here in Las Cruces. I make what I would like to wear, combining colors & materials, never repeating the same color design twice.
